Issue 151, Specify type for PartyRef, was targeted for consideration during the version 1.1 time frame and will be discussed at the F2F. A CPP author can already identify a type according to the current spec. If the type is not identified, then by default (and only by default) the referenced document must be HTML. Personal opinion: if a CPP author chooses to use HTML and some natural language that I don't understand, that IS acceptable -- even if you or I might feel that "better" choices are available.
